Bug Description
The page http://
does list a few requirements.
Ubuntu 14.04 LTS (Trusty Tahr)
But nothing about if it is tested with 14.04.3 or 14.04.4 - which is very new.
Also the default Ubuntu partitioning is retarded, having 100Gb disk will end up with root / having only 10G and most of the remaining space is in /home - 86G in our installation. We had to reduce /home and add more to /.
... and how much space is needed?
I would be grateful if the developers would enter something like:
Required items:
* Ubuntu 14.04 LTS (Trusty Tahr) or compatible operating system that meets all other requirements.
We have tested 14.04.3
* Secure Shell (SSH) client supporting public key authentication.
* Synchronized network time (NTP) client.
* Python 2.7 or later.
Disk space requirements
* Depployment host at least 100Gb
* Infrastructure hosts at least 100Gb
* Logging host should have at least 500Gb
* Compute hosts must have at least 100Gb
* Block storage is recommended to have at least 2Tb
Note: these are just guesses
